Fate of fractional quantum Hall states in open quantum systems: Characterization of correlated topological states for the full Liouvillian

Tsuneya Yoshida, Koji Kudo, Hosho Katsura, Yasuhiro Hatsugai

2020Physical Review Research57 citationsDOIOpen Access PDF

Abstract

The authors use the pseudo-spin Chern number of the Liouvillian, as defined by twisting the boundary conditions only for one of the subspaces of the doubled Hilbert space, to characterize correlated topological states in open quantum systems.
